(Japanese: ワシボン Washibon) is a dual-type Normal/Flying Pokémon introduced in Generation V.

It evolves into Braviary starting at level 54.

Biology

Physiology

Rufflet is an avian Pokémon that resembles an eagle chick. Its head has a thick covering of fuzzy white down and a grayish-blue face. A single red and white plume, which resembles an honor feather, extends from its forehead. Rufflet's body and wings are the same shade of blue as its face, and both seem rather miniature compared to the size of its head. It has large yellow feet tipped with black talons, and its beak is also yellow. Rufflet's tail is squared-off at the tip, and its coloration matches its downy head.

Origin

Rufflet is based on an eagle chick. The single plume on its head resembles an honor feather, such as those worn by Plains Indians. This, in combination with its evolution's war bonnet-like crest, suggests inspiration from Native American warriors.

Name origin

Washibon may come from 鷲 washi, meaning eagle.
